*[[Neon Genesis Evangelion timeline|Timeline]]-wise, this episode is one of the few points in the series which can actually be firmly dated:  when Misato is marking off on a calendar the day that the final battle against Israfel will take place, we see that it occurs on Friday the 11th. In 2015, Friday will fall on the 11th only in either September or December.  It is not at first clear which month it is, because the bottom of the calendar cannot be seen (December has 31 days, September only 30).  However, December can be ruled out, because in later episodes a period of time longer than one month passes, but it is still "2015".  For example, over 30 days pass in [[Episode 20]] alone, and if Episode 09 took place on December 11th that would push the following episodes into 2016. However, computer displays of dates after Episode 20 (i.e. on [[Maya Ibuki]]'s laptop during [[The End of Evangelion]], etc.) still say that it is "2015".  Thus, the final battle against Israfel takes place on September 11th, 2015.

Overview

Asuka joins Shinji’s class at school, and moves in with Misato and him in their apartment. As Asuka adjusts to Japan (or rather, everyone else adapts to her...), a new Angel attacks which is capable of splitting itself into two identical copies. Eva-01 and Eva-02 are defeated, and Nerv is publicly humiliated. With the Angel in a week-long regeneration period after an N² Mine attack by the JSSDF, Asuka and Shinji must learn to "synchronize" with each other's movements in combat to defeat it once and for all.

Synopsis

Episode 9[1] opens with a series of still shots of Asuka, accompanied by a clicking camera lens. We then are shown that Toji and Kensuke have been photographing her and selling the photos. We also see in this sequence that Asuka has a locker full of love letters from admirers from her new school (which she promptly crushes underfoot).

Shinji arrives on campus and Asuka greets him with a cheerful "Guten Morgen," and asks if Rei isn't there. Spotting her, Asuka doesn't wait for Shinji to introduce her, instead taking matters into her own hands by introducing herself[2]. Asuka declares that they should be friends, and is perplexed and put off when an annoyed Rei reacts to the suggestion with cold indifference as she answers, "If I'm ordered to I'll do it." After witnessing this conversation, Toji asks if only weirdos are Eva pilots.

Back at headquarters, Kaji comes on to Ritsuko. Ritsuko, who is seemingly used to this behavior on his part, smiles and points out that Misato is watching them. When Misato demands to know why he is still in Japan, Kaji reveals that he is staying there "on loan".

Soon, alarm bells start to ring; the on-station cruiser Haruna[3] reports that a large object has been detected approaching the Kii peninsula; the seventh Angel, Israfel, has begun his attack. Shinji and Asuka are sortied in Unit-01 and Unit-02[4]. Though they have been ordered to work together, Asuka takes the lead and bisects Israfel with a single blow. Shinji is momentarily impressed, until the two halves revive as separate Angels.

We then cut to the aftermath of the battle, in which both pilots were defeated, and their Evas ended up upside down. At their debriefing, they bicker about who was at fault, and are lectured by Kozo Fuyutsuki. we are also told that the U.N. had intervened and stopped Israfel with an N² Mine, which destroyed 28% of its body, leaving it to regenerate over the course of several days.

A aggrieved Misato is left to fill out the tons of paperwork following the disastrous operation. As she works, Ritusko shows up to offer moral support, and a diskette containing that plan that just might defeat Israfel. Misato profusely thanks her old friend for helping her out, but Ritsuko explains that, actually, it was Kaji who came up with the plan. Misato makes a big show out of acting unenthused and disgusted when being told this, but she still accepts the diskette and even gives it brief, but longing look as she holds it in her hand; something which Ritusko notices.

Misato goes on to relay Kaji's plan to Shinji and Asuka: They will perform a very precisely coordinated simultaneous attack on each half's core. Shinji and Asuka must be in total accord in order for this mission to succeed, so it is decided that Asuka must move in with Misato and Shinji, and that the two of them will spend all of their time together in the few days remaining until it is believed Israfel will revive. Asuka protests vehemently at the idea of having to share a living space with boy like Shinji, commenting point that she would rather move in with Kaji.

Some days into the training, Toji and Kensuke drop by to visit Shinji, and are surprised when they meet Hikari, who has come to visit Asuka. All three are shocked that Shinji and Asuka are living together, and even answers the door while speaking in unison, until the situation is explained to them[5]. Asuka and Shinji, however, still have a lot of work to do. They are training to synchronize their movements by touching the same spots on separate twister mats, but constantly get it wrong. Asuka blames Shinji[6], but when Misato asks Rei, who is there observing, to give it a try, she and Shinji synch perfectly on the first try. Misato hints to Asuka that if she doesn't shape up, she might just as well have Rei do the mission with Shinji. Humiliated, Asuka runs from the room, prompting Hikari to command Shinji to follow her. "You made a girl cry!" When Shinji catches up with Asuka, however, she is calm and determined and cuts him off before he can say anything, telling him that she has come to a decision: She grandstandingly declares that she will give it her all to complete the training and synchronize with him, and even ire-fully promises to "payback" Misato and Rei for humiliating her. Shinji cannot help but feel impressed by her energetic attitude and quietly smiles as he looks at her in admiration. They then continue their training[7].

The night before the battle, Misato has to work late. When Asuka hears this, while stepping out of the shower, she hints to Shinji that they are all alone. When she doesn't get any response, she storms into Misato's room to sleep alone[8]. Later that night, Shinji wakes as he hears Asuka sleepwalking. He doesn't pay it much mind until the sleeping Asuka suddenly plants herself on Shinji's futon, right next to him. He leans over to kiss her, but stops when he spots tears in her eyes and she calls out in her sleep for her mother. He realizes that despite the way she shows herself, she's just a child herself, and moves over to the other end of the room to sleep on the floor.

Back at headquarters, Kaji gropes Misato on the elevator; she protests only halfheartedly. A little later, Ritsuko teases Misato about her relationship with Kaji. Misato just grumbles that she wonders why she ever dated someone like him. Ritsuko tells her to be more honest with him, noting that a lot can change in eight years. Misato just dismisses it, saying that nothing has really changed and someone is still too "immature"; the vagueness of her comment is not lost on Ritsuko.

The day of the battle arrives. Shinji and Asuka launch their coordinated assault to music selected by Kaji[9]. The plan works perfectly, except that after destroying both cores with a flying dropkick, they miss their landing and fall in a heap. The episode ends with them bickering over whose fault it is[10][11].

Notes

  • Like Episode 08, Episode 09's end credits are tinted red, presumably in honor of the arrival of Asuka and Eva 02 to Japan.
  • An image of the aquatic Angel Gaghiel briefly appears on Ritsuko's computer screen as she is looking over information about it.
  • When Shinji arrives at Misato's apartment to find that Asuka has moved in, and Asuka thinks that he is being kicked out in favor of her (not that both of them will live with Misato), Asuka says there wasn't enough room for all of her things, and Shinji is shocked to see that she has taken many of Shinji's things from his room and put them in a box as if to ship them out. Included in the box is the pink heart-shaped plaque that first appeared in Episode 04, which reads "Shinji's Room" that Misato (apparently) hung on the door to Shinji's room.
    • Asuka kicks Shinji out of his initial room in Misato's Apartment in this episode, and indeed, Asuka actually stays in this room for the rest of the series (Shinji doesn't move back in at the end of the episode). Asuka is now staying in the bigger room, while Shinji has moved into the room across the hall from Asuka which is a bit smaller and has no windows.
  • A sign behind Misato says that Nerv HQ's post office is located on Level B-09.
  • This is the only episode in which Toji wears the school uniform. He wears the uniform without an undershirt when first seen, but wears a purple undershirt when he and Kensuke go to Misato's apartment to check in on Shinji and at their subsequent party there.
  • At the end of the episode when the two Evas fall on top of each other in a "compromising position" and Asuka and Shinji begin bickering over what happened the night before over the open communication line, Misato is aghast and Aoba looks embarrassed beyond words, Ritsuko shrugs her shoulders as if to say, "They're pathetic, but we can't help it.", and Fuyutsuki grimaces and puts his hand to his forehead. However, Kaji openly laughs at the comic situation, Hyuga is grinning and Maya can be seen to be stifling a chuckle.
  • When Asuka in Unit 02 jumps onto a building to attack Israfel the first time, the building's sign reads "Studio Fantasia", a Gainax subsidiary involved in animating 'Otaku no Video'. (Archived ANF post) and credited for animating portions of Episodes 08, 09, and 11.
  • Episode 9 may be set in September; Evangelion: Digital Card Library reportedly says Asuka's first day at school is 21 September.

Analysis

  • Although Asuka is normally unmovable and refuses to show signs of weakness, to the point that she will stick her head in a freezer to prevent herself from crying when she is upset, she cries in her sleep while mumbling about her mother: this will be explained in Episode 22.
  • This is the second episode in which Shinji refers to Asuka as "Soryu". Starting with Episode 10, he starts referring to her by her first name; most likely because they've grown accustomed to living together by that point, and she is no longer "new" to Tokyo-3.
  • If you watch closely, Eva-01 opens its mouth during the middle of the second battle against Israfel. This is due to the use of recycled animation.
